The story begins with Arun leaving his hometown in Kerala to pursue an engineering degree at a popular college in Chennai. Like thousands of students before him, Arun is quickly swept up in the freedom, camaraderie, and chaos of campus life. He falls deeply in love with his classmate, Darshana (Darshana Rajendran). Their passionate, innocent romance forms the emotional core of the film's first act.
In what is widely considered his breakthrough performance, Pranav brings an effortless charm and vulnerability to Arun. His real-life persona as a free-spirited traveler mirrors Arun's evolution, allowing him to portray both the reckless youth and the matured family man with equal conviction.

However, immaturity, ego, and misunderstandings lead to a painful breakup. Distraught, Arun spirals into a phase of reckless behavior, academic failure, and toxic coping mechanisms. This segment of the film realistically portrays the dark side of youth—how easily a young mind can lose its anchor when faced with emotional rejection. Composer Hesham Abdul Wahab created a phenomenal soundtrack featuring 15 tracks. Songs like Darshana , Onakka Munthiri , and Unnaithane became instant chartbusters. The music did not just accompany the story; it actively drove the emotional narrative forward. Visual Aesthetic

The most radical statement Hridayam makes is about mediocrity. In an era of hustle culture and Instagram perfection, Arun is painfully average. He isn't the best engineer, the best soldier, or the best husband initially. He fails his exams, he loses his temper, he makes jokes that fall flat.

"Hridayam" follows the life of (Pranav Mohanlal), charting his tumultuous evolution from an arrogant, 17-year-old engineering fresher in Chennai to a responsible husband and father in his early 30s. The film acts as a "before and after" snapshot of a boy who loses himself in the ragging culture, alcohol, and rebellion of college life, only to find redemption and love later.
No. However, director Vineeth Sreenivasan has said the film is heavily inspired by his own campus days at KCG College of Technology. Many episodes – including the ragging scenes and the emotional climax on the college rooftop – are drawn from real memories.
